There are many different components that make up a motherboard, each playing a key role in the overall performance and functionality of the computer Let’s take a closer look at some of the most important components of a motherboard:
1 **CPU Socket**: The Central Processing Unit (CPU) is one of the most critical components of a computer, and it is housed in a socket on the motherboard The CPU socket is where the processor is installed, allowing it to communicate with the other components of the computer.
2 **RAM Slots**: Random Access Memory (RAM) is another essential component of a computer, as it provides the temporary storage space that the CPU needs to perform tasks The motherboard contains several RAM slots where memory modules can be installed, allowing for increased performance and multitasking capabilities.
3 **Expansion Slots**: In order to connect additional hardware components, such as graphics cards, sound cards, and network cards, the motherboard features expansion slots These slots allow for the easy installation of new devices, expanding the functionality of the computer.
4 **Chipset**: The chipset is a vital component of the motherboard, as it acts as the communication hub between the CPU, memory, storage, and other components It is responsible for coordinating data flow and ensuring that the different parts of the computer work together efficiently.
5 components of a mother board. **BIOS Chip**: The Basic Input/Output System (BIOS) chip is a small piece of firmware that is stored on the motherboard It is responsible for initializing the hardware components of the computer during the boot-up process and providing the basic instructions needed for the system to operate.
6 **SATA Connectors**: The Serial ATA (SATA) connectors on the motherboard allow for the connection of storage devices, such as hard drives and solid-state drives These connectors provide high-speed data transfer capabilities, making it possible to store and access large amounts of data quickly.
7 **USB Headers**: Universal Serial Bus (USB) headers are found on the motherboard and allow for the connection of external devices, such as keyboards, mice, and printers These headers provide convenient access to additional USB ports, expanding the connectivity options of the computer.
8 **Power Connectors**: The motherboard features various power connectors that supply electricity to the different components of the computer These connectors ensure that the motherboard and all attached hardware receive the power they need to operate efficiently.
9 **Cooling System**: To prevent overheating and ensure the proper functioning of the components, the motherboard is equipped with a cooling system This system typically consists of heat sinks, fans, and thermal paste to dissipate heat generated by the CPU and other components.
